Bindweed or tie vine is a very valuable honey plant in many sections of Oklahoma, especially on rich alluvial soils. This plant produces a surplus of white honey. Sumac is found growing on thousands of acres in all sections of Oklahoma.

The flowers are 2 to 4 cm. wide and are usually a bright, light blue. There are two rows of involucral bracts - the inner are longer and erect, the outer are shorter and spreading. Chicory flowers from July until October. Fields of Nutrition has medicinal benefits and vitamin/mineral content of Chicory. rege jean page narrator surviving paradise
